EDUCATION (QUEENSLAND COLLEGE OF TEACHERS) ACT 2005 No. 47 - SECT 67

67 Effect of suspension on registration or permission to teach

(1) This section applies if a person's registration or permission to teach is suspended by the college or the Teachers Disciplinary Committee.

(2) During the suspension, the person must not start or continue to teach in a prescribed school.

Maximum penalty--100 penalty units.

(3) At the end of the suspension, the person holds the same registration or permission to teach, and on the same conditions, as the person held it immediately before the suspension.

(4) Subsection (3) applies subject to--

(a) any order to the contrary made by the Teachers Disciplinary Committee in relation to the person; and
(b) payment by the person of the annual fee; and
(c) if the period of the person's registration or permission to teach ends under section 26 or 27 during the suspension--renewal of the registration or permission to teach.
